Description

HONOUR BOOK: CBCA Book of the Year, Younger Readers, 2008Amelia Dee lives in the green house on Marburg Street, where a rare bronze lamp hangs outside her bedroom door.

No one knows where it came from or how it got there.

Only she, Amelia thinks, knows the secret that the lamp contains.

Bu she's wrong.When Mr Vishwanath introduces Amelia to the Princess Parvin Kha-Douri, the puzzle of the lamp becomes even deeper.

Where has the princess seen it before? Why is she so bitter and angry? And most importantly, what should Amelia do about it?In solving the mystery, Amelia risks revealing a secret of her own.Odo Hirsch is at his enchanting best in this funny, poignant story full of memorable characters and resonant ideas.
